How to Care for Your Wool Hunting Jacket

Taking care of your wool hunting jacket is simple, but it makes all the difference. A good jacket can last a long time with the right care. After years of using wool hunting coats, I can tell you that keeping them in great shape is key.

1. Wash with Care

Washing your jacket properly is super important. Wool can shrink or lose its shape if you wash it the wrong way. I’ve learned that cold water and a gentle wash cycle work best. Avoid harsh detergents that can damage the fibers. Wool wash is ideal, but if you don’t have it, mild soap works too.

When I first washed my wool camo hunting coat, I made the mistake of using hot water. Trust me, never do that! It made the jacket a bit tight. So, always go for cold water to preserve its size and shape.

2. Dry Naturally

Never put your wool hunting jacket in the dryer. It’s tempting, but trust me, it’s a mistake. Instead, lay it flat to dry. I usually lay mine on a towel to absorb any excess moisture. Let it air dry naturally. Wool dries pretty fast, and this keeps it from getting misshapen.

If you need it dry faster, use a fan, but skip the direct heat. Wool is delicate, and too much heat can weaken it.

3. Store the Right Way

How you store your jacket matters. When the season ends, store it in a cool, dry place. I keep mine in a breathable garment bag to keep dust off. Never store it in plastic bags because wool needs to breathe. Hanging it up is fine, but make sure the hanger isn’t too wide, or it could stretch the shoulders.

4. Prevent Pilling

Pilling happens when fibers start to tangle and form little balls on the surface. It’s normal with wool, but it can be prevented. I use a fabric shaver to gently remove any pills. It keeps my wool hunting coat looking fresh, like new.

5. Keep It Clean Between Hunts

Sometimes, you don’t need to wash your jacket right after every use. If it’s just a little dirty, spot clean it instead. I use a damp cloth to wipe down any dirt or mud. If there are stains, a mild wool cleaner works wonders.

6. Protect from Odors

Wool is naturally odor-resistant, but after long hunting trips, you might notice a smell. I hang my jacket outside for a few hours after each use to let it air out. For deeper odors, a wool-specific spray or wash can refresh it.

7. Repair Damage Right Away

If your jacket gets a tear or snag, fix it right away. Wool is strong, but it can rip if you don’t care for it. I always carry a small sewing kit when I’m out hunting. Fixing small tears right away prevents bigger problems later.

8. Regularly Brush Your Jacket

Brushing your wool jacket is like giving it a little massage. It helps maintain the fabric and remove any debris. I use a soft-bristled brush to keep the fibers looking fresh. This also helps maintain the jacket’s insulating properties.

Are wool hunting jackets waterproof?

Wool isn’t waterproof, but many wool jackets are water-resistant. For heavy rain, pair it with a waterproof layer.
